PHP & MySQL Programming - KB0154
COURSE DURATION: 30 hrs
COURSE DESCRIPTION:
This hands-on course provides the knowledge necessary to design and develop dynamic, database-driven web pages using PHP and MySQL. PHP is a server-side scripting language written for the web, quick to learn, and easy to deploy. Students discover how to connect to a MySQL database, and perform hands-on practice creating database-driven HTML forms and reports.
COURSE OUTCOMES:
-
Develop PHP scripts that perform decision making and looping tasks
- Develop PHP scripts that integrate with a WWW server
- Understand how to interact with a database
- Communicate with a database using PHP
- Work with XML data
RECOMMENDED PRE-REQUISITES
Visual Basic 6 Programming or Some understanding of programming concepts, HTML, and experience working with a DBMS is recommended prior to attending this course.
COURSE OUTLINE
Chapter 1: Introduction to PHP
-
PHP role in the WWW
- Language fundamentals
Chapter 2: PHP Basics
-
PHP Data types
- Storing & retrieving information in variables
- Basic operations with variables
- Variable rules
Chapter 3: Decision making in PHP
-
Comparison operators
- The if construct
- The while construct
- The for construct
Chapter 4: Arrays and PHP
-
Working with arrays
- Sorting arrays
- Other array related functions
- Multi-dimensional arrays
Chapter 5: Re-using PHP code
Chapter 6: Functions
-
Declaring functions
- Passing data by reference
- Including code in scripts
- Variable scope in PHP
Chapter 7: PHP and the WWW server
-
Working with web forms
- PHP POST & GET form elements
- Embedding forms with PHP code
- Validating form data
- Preventing spoofed submissions
- Guidelines for secure PHP
- Understanding magic quotes
- Setting default values in forms
- Processing uploaded files
- Retrieving & Sorting uploaded files
Chapter 8: Working with databases and PEAR MDB2
-
A brief history of databases
- Relational database concepts
- Database tables
- Using the CREATE TABLE statement
Chapter 9: SQL Data types
-
Integer data types
- Floating point data types
- Character data types
- Other SQL data types
- SQL column modifiers
- Understanding SERIAL and AUTO_INCREMENT column options
- Table & database naming syntax
Chapter 10: Manipulating data in SQL
-
The SELECT statement
- Overall SELECT syntax
- Selecting values to display
- Restricting selections using the WHERE clause
- Using ORDER BY to sort query results
- Using LIMIT to limit result sets
- The INSERT statement
- The UPDATE Statement
- The DELETE and TRUNCATE TABLE statements
- Leveraging existing code using PEAR & PECL
Chapter 11: Accessing databases using PHP
-
USing PEAR's MDB2 class
- Creating a Data Source Name (DSN)
- Setting connection options & connecting to the database
- Executing SQL statements
- Executing prepared statements
- Multiple statement execution
- Retrieving information about queries (metadata)
- Transactions and queries
- Retrieving data from a database
- Single-step queries
Chapter 12 Managing web sessions
-
Using PHP session handling
- PHP cookie handling
- Handling date & time in PHP
- Displaying dates & times
- Parsing a date or time
- Generating relative times
Chapter 13: Working with files in PHP
-
Reading & writing files with PHP
- File permissions
- Handling errors
Chapter 14: Working With XML Data In PHP
-
Understanding XML
- RSS Feeds
Chapter 15: Debugging Php Code
-
PHP Error handling
- PHP debugging tools
- Suppressing errors
COURSE FEE :
with FREE Flowing Coffee
SCHEDULES :
Other Short Courses..
- Upgrading Skills in the IT industry
- Network Security and Penetration Testing
- PC Monitor Troubleshooting & Repair - KB0130
- KB0135 - CISCO Voice Over IP (VOIP) Technology Module 1
- LAPTOP Servicing, Assembly, Hardware Troubleshooting and Repair - KB0102
- How to become a CCNA certified professional
- Visual Basic.Net Programming - KB0152
- Java Programming (J2SE/J2EE) - KB0153
- Monitoring and Troubleshooting Microsoft Exchange Server 2007 - KB5051
- Get a chance to win an HP Deskjet F2480 All in ONE printer!!
Inquiries
@ sandrei
Yes, additional Php 100 po para sa training manual. Thanks.
ganun po ba after ko mag enroll separate pa ung pag bili handout hindi pa po ba sya included sa enrollment fee.
@ Sandrei,
Kung enrolled na po kayo sa course pwde na po kyong bumili ng maual.
Hi
kung mag avail po ako ng handout or manual or some tutorial video na kau po mismo ang nag tuturo like usual na tinuturo nyo possible po ba yon kasi nedd ko talaga ng training especially ngaun kailangan ko sa current job ko salamat...
@ Sandrei
Sorry, but the available schedule for this course is every Saturday and Sunday only. Thanks
HI!
Im working in SAUDI ARABIA right and i am interested to enroll on PHP SQL programming but my time availability is only friday due to it is a weekend here in KSA any advise you can give to me. thanks!
@ michael
Yes, may schedule na po ng May nakapost na po dito sa website. Saturday 3-9pm/ May 25 to June 22, Saturday 3-9pm/ May 18 to June 15, 2013. Thanks.
SIR, ASK KO LANG PO KUNG MY SCHED NGAYON MAY
@ john erwin
Yes you will receive certificate of completion after finishing the course. Thanks.
meron po bang certificate to pag natapos .?
@ Ramil
Yes, magkakaroon po kami ng schedule for the month of July or August. please keep posted for the update. Thank You
Meron po bang training ng php MySQL at asp.net sa July or August? Yan lang po ang available kong time
@ arnel albis
Hindi na po. kasi nilipat po namin yung reservation niyo ng April 28, 2013. Thank you
@ arnel albis
Yes, ikaw po yung 1 reserved for April 28 Sunday 9-3pm. Thanks.
magpa-process ba ulit ako ng reservation for Sunday 9-3pm? nagawa ko na kasi before, e biglang na-delete yung sched. o ako yung 1 na nagpa reserve? thanks.
@ arnel
Okay, try po namin ulit mag-open ng every Sunday na schedule. Please wait for the update. Thank You
@ arnel
Meron na po ulit yung Sunday 9-3pm schedule sa Buendia Makati. Thanks.
sayang naman at na-delete yung pang sunday 9-3pm
@ Cris Acevedo
We are located at Rm 210 Dona Amparo Bldg., Espana Blvd. corner G. Tolentino St. Sampaloc Manila. We will open schedule that will start on May just keep posted. Thank you!
What is the exact address in Espana? Will there be a class that will start in May, preferably every Sat?
@ Ma. Eleanor Honrade
Yes, magkakaroon po kami ng schedule for the month of May. please keep posted for the update. Thank You
Is there any other schedule in Buendia, Makati? like, 1st week ng May ang start?
@ Carol
Please see this link on how the online training works http://www.cnctc.com.ph/blo... schedule of the training is on April 07 to May 05, 2013 every Sunday 3-9pm. Minimum of 3 participants to start the class.
any information how you conduct live online training - like how do you get the SW that you will need for programming, what time do have this training, etc.
@ nico ruelo
Good for five meetings lang po yung training. Thank You
ilang taon or months namin bubonuin tong course na to para matapos??
@ arnel
Okay, we will try to open every Saturday schedule 9-3pm at Buendia Makati. please keep posted for the update. Thank You
Hi, pwede bang magka roon ng training ng Saturday 9-3pm in Buendia, Makati? thanks.
@ estef
Yes, meron po kaming schedule on March 17, 2013 and April 20, 2013. please make your online reservation @ http://www.cnctc.edu.ph/res... Thank You
hi po! may sched po b this march or april? pls let me know
@ mary ann
Yes, after getting this course you will receive certificate of completion. Thank You
may certificate po ba after kunin tong course na to?
Hi I need online course for Java Programming (J2EE/J2EE) - KB0153 and PHP with MySQL Programming schedule during Friday 7:00 PM Phil. Time because I was working outside the country.
Thank you,
Novijohn B. Florentino
@ estef
Wala pa pong magumpisa na class bukas. Thank You
meron na po bang 2 enrolled for tomorrow?
@ estef
Kailangan pa po namin sila inform kung confirm po sila sa reservation nila. Please make your online reservation @ http://www.cnctc.edu.ph/res... para mainform po namin kayo kung tuloy po sa Feb. 16, 2013. Thank You
may dalawa na po ba na enrolled? ako na po pangatlo? sa saturday puede na po ba magsimula?
@ Echusen
Pag may 3 participants na po na nagconfirmed sa nakareserved pwede na pong magstart ang training. Thanks.
ask ko lang, kapag naka 3 participant na sure na ba agad na magstart yung training o possible pa din na mamove kahit nakumpleto na yung minimum required participant?
@ Echusen
Yes, po kung nagbayad kayo ng cash on the day of training 9,000 lang po bayaran ninyo. pero kung installment basis naman po additional 500. Thank You
ask ko lang, bale yung less 500 is kapag binayaran po ba ng buo sa first day or dapat before start ng training?
@ estef
Please wait for our final confirmation if the class will push through on Saturday.Thank You
tuloy po ba this saturday feb 10?
@ Paula
Yes, magkakaroon ng schedule for PHP & MySQL training this coming April. Please keep posted. Thank you.
magkakaron po ba ng schedule ng PHPandMySQL Training sa April?
@ RYS
Sorry Pero wala po kaming weekdays schedule. Thank You
wala po ba straight from monday to friday? kasi magastos pag every weekend, nasa mindanao po kasi ako..
@ estef
Hindi po natuloy yung training ngayon sa PHP prog. reschedule po nextweek Feb. 10, 2013 due to lack of participants. please make your online reservation @ http://www.cnctc.edu.ph/res... Thank You
magsisimula na po ba mamayang 3pm? saang branch po isa pa lang kasi ang nag-enrolled.? three ang kailangan db? Puede bang pumasok na ngayon tapos sa next meeting na ang bayad? promisory muna? di kasi ako prepared eh! now ko lang nabasa na meron na ngayon.
@ yannol
Unfortunately we're located only @ Espaņa Manila and Buendia Makati. Thank You





